ABSTRACT Learnings drawn from a large body of prior work should leave little doubt that broadband acquisition/processing add value to the seismic end product. However, there is still a lack of true 1-to-1 comparisons between processing-only versus acquisition-assisted methods. Here, we compare two-component (2C) deghosting with hydrophone-only (1C) deghosting, using seismic data acquired with a multi-component streamer system. We find that 2C deghosting provides a measureable uplift over 1C deghosting on migrated full-angle stacks, for both internally and externally processed data. This result validates multi-component streamers with regard to the method discussed here, i.e. 2C deghosting; however since the overall uplift is modest it may not translate into added value in the final product depending on survey objectives and target depth, amongst others. This needs to be evaluated on a case-by-case basis.
